NPL T20 Blast finale rescheduled

The NPL T20 Blast finale originally set to get underway yesterday has been rescheduled and will now take place next week.

Zimbabwe Cricket announced the postponement in order to allow for some maintenance work at Harare Sports Club, venue for the eagerly awaited showpiece, to be completed.

Fans can expect a carnival atmosphere when the club tournament concludes next week, with loads of entertainment, including some of the biggest musicians in the country, lined up for the matchdays.

The switch will now see NPL T20 Blast round-robin table-toppers Takashinga Patriots 2 and runners-up Gladiators meeting next Thursday in the first qualifier scheduled for a 2pm start to decide the first spot in the final.

Takashinga Patriots 1 and Uprising, who finished third and fourth respectively on the standings, will then face off under the lights in an eliminator match pencilled in to get underway at 6pm.

The following day, Friday, the first qualifier runners-up will play the winners of the eliminator match in a 6pm battle for the other place in the final. 

The final will take place next Saturday, pitting the winners of the two qualifier matches against each other.

NPL T20 BLAST FIXTURES

 12 Oct: Qualifier 1 (Takashinga 2 v Gladiators (2pm); Eliminator (Takashinga 1 v Uprising (6pm) 

13 Oct: Qualifier 2 (Qualifier 1 Runners-Up v Eliminator Winners (6pm)

14 Oct: Final (Qualifier 1 Winners v Qualifier 2 Winners (6pm) ZimCricket.
